Output e2f3dbc392ff25bc2c7b1729db0419104df00a09d0419db93e8da780aba61c86:0

value
16656925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9972dc26a61469ae3516bc23248c6b1e7cbf688b OP_EQUAL
address
MMtXDPbuAHFh9P3NCFEzfFgZHjKGTR1aWx
transaction
e2f3dbc392ff25bc2c7b1729db0419104df00a09d0419db93e8da780aba61c86
spent
true